With the final quarter of the year remaining, Steinbach Mayor Earl Funk is predicting another fantastic year when it comes to building permits.

Council passed a resolution at their Tuesday meeting to accept the building permit numbers for September.

The busy month saw a total permit value granted of $17.6 million. That included $10.2 million for residential and $7.4 million for commercial, industrial, schools and churches.

That translates to 21 single and two-family units, 32 multi-family units, and an additional 33,000 square feet of commercial space.

Totals this year so far are also impressive, reaching $95.4 million with close to two thirds in the residential category. So far this year 313 dwelling units and over 185,000 square feet of commercial space have been added.

Funk pointed out that final numbers for 2024 included a value of $104.9 million and 344 housing units.

Pointing out last year was record setting, Funk said he expects great things in the final 2025 numbers.

ā€œI’m seeing another record year for the City of Steinbach,ā€ he said.
